ZIP Code 83631: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 83631?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 83631 is $409,800, higher than 82%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 83631?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 83631 is $1,249, an effective rate of 0% of home value.
- Is ZIP Code 83631 expensive to live in?
- Homes in ZIP Code 83631 cost about 5.08× the median household income, higher than 86%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the average rent in ZIP Code 83631?
- The median gross rent in ZIP Code 83631 is $780 a month, lower than 61%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 83631?
- ZIP Code 83631 averages 43.8°F year-round, summer highs near 82.9°F, winter lows around 14.4°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 116.7 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 83631 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 83631's FEMA National Risk Index score is 98.4 (higher than 98%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is wildfire.
